Is Matlab gratis?

MATLAB is een interactieve en wiskundige computerprogrammeeromgeving, op grote schaal gebruikt op het gebied van data preprocessing, data-analyse, exploratie, experimenten, algoritme-ontwikkeling, applicatie-ontwikkeling, probleemoplossing en visualisatie. MATLAB-functies zijn georganiseerd in de vorm van bibliotheken die Toolbox worden genoemd. Het is een product van The MathWorks Massachusetts, VS. MATLAB biedt tal van functies zoals gebruiksgemak, geen variabele declaratie, complexe matricesverwerking, gemakkelijk te gebruiken grafische afbeeldingen, beknopte syntaxis enz., Waardoor het zich onderscheidt van andere wetenschappelijke programmeertalen zoals C en FORTRAN. MATLAB kan de multidimensionale array aan. Matlab interne gegevensstructuur is beperkt tot een tweedimensionale matrix. Maar om met multidimensionale array om te gaan, kan men zijn eigen functie in MATLAB creëren. Vandaar dat beide Matlab een groot succes is. laten we dit in dit artikel MATLAB gratis bespreken.

MATLAB-systeem bestaat uit vijf hoofdonderdelen:

Zoals we in het bovenstaande onderwerp hebben bestudeerd, is Matlab nu gratis. We gaan nu verder met de belangrijkste vijf delen van Matlab die hieronder worden vermeld:

1. MATLAB-taal :

Het is een matrixtaal op hoog niveau met functies, besturingsopdrachten, gegevensstructuren, invoer / uitvoer en objectgeoriënteerde programmeerfuncties.

2. MATLAB werkomgeving :

Dit bestaat uit tools en faciliteiten zoals het werken met variabelen, het importeren / exporteren van datasets in uw werkruimte.

3. Omgaan met afbeeldingen:

Dit zijn opdrachten op hoog niveau die beschikbaar zijn in MATLAB voor 2D- en 3D-visualisaties, animatie, beeldverwerking en grafische presentaties. Opdrachten op laag niveau zijn ook beschikbaar om u in staat te stellen het uiterlijk van de grafiek aan te passen.

4. Wiskundige functiebibliotheek:

Er is een groot aantal wiskundige functies beschikbaar in MATLAB. Van elementaire functies zoals sinus, cosinus, tan, som enz. Tot complexe en geavanceerde functies zoals Bessel-functie, eigenwaarde / eigenvector van de matrix, matrix omgekeerd enz.

5. Toepassing programma-interface:

Het is een bibliotheek waarmee u C- en Fortran-programma's kunt schrijven, die kunnen samenwerken met MATLAB. Het is een manier om routines aan te roepen vanuit MATLAB.

MATLAB is geen open source software. De studentenversie (individuele licentie) van MATLAB kost echter $ 50 voor studenten en $ 150 voor thuisgebruikers. De commerciële versie van MATLAB kost ongeveer. 11 lakh INR.

Kenmerken van Matlab

De functies aangeboden door Matlab zullen je zeker het gevoel geven dat de prijs niets is voor de functies die het biedt. Hieronder staan ​​de kenmerken:

  • Platform onafhankelijk:

MATLAB-taal wordt ondersteund door Windows, Linux, Unix, Macintosh. Een programma dat op het ene platform is geschreven, kan eenvoudig op andere platforms worden uitgevoerd. Dit is een functie voor platformonafhankelijkheid.

  • Volledige grafische mogelijkheden:

MATLAB biedt geavanceerde grafische afbeeldingen die de wetenschappelijke en technische gegevens heel goed kunnen visualiseren. 2D-, 3D-diagrammen, volumineuze grafieken, animatie en interactieve diagrammen zijn onder andere grafische afbeeldingen. Hiermee konden alle grafieken worden geëxporteerd naar bekende populaire grafiekindelingen. De grafieken zijn zeer aanpasbaar zoals: men kan de kleurenlijnen en marker veranderen, annotaties, LATEX-uitdrukkingen, legendes, de toevoeging van meerdere assen enz. Toevoegen.

  • Makkelijk te gebruiken:

MATLAB is een geïnterpreteerde en interactieve taal. Programma's kunnen eenvoudig worden geschreven en aangepast door een gebruiker met een ingebouwde geïntegreerde ontwikkelomgeving en debugger.

  • Goede hulpbron:

MATLAB is de technische programmeertaal, die van een goede bron moet worden geleerd. Van beginners- tot expertniveau, de onderstaande link kan u helpen het te leren:

  1. http://www.quickcode.co/free/courses/learn/Matlab/66
  2. https://www.tutorialspoint.com/matlab/matlab_overview.htm

Dit zal u helpen bij het begrijpen van de basisprincipes van het omgaan met variabelen, het maken van scripts, bewerking op matrices, bestandsverwerking, tekstverwerking tot het werken met structuren en kaartcontainers. Hier is de lijst met berekeningen, waarvoor MATLAB meestal wordt gebruikt:

  • 2D en 3D plotten en afbeeldingen
  • Omgaan met Matrices en Arrays
  • Niet-lineaire functies
  • Gegevens analyse
  • Lineaire algebra
  • Algebraïsche vergelijkingen
  • Statistieken
  • Calculus en differentiaalvergelijkingen
  • Numerieke berekeningen
  • transformaties
  • integratie
  • Curve Fitting
  • Diverse andere speciale functies

Hieronder staan ​​de gebieden van wetenschap en techniek waar MATLAB veel wordt gebruikt:

  • Computationele financiën
  • Controlesystemen
  • Test en biologie
  • Computationele biologie
  • Afbeelding verwerken
  • Videoverwerking
  • Signaalverwerking
  • communicatie

Technische vragen over Matlab

Er zijn enkele technische vragen die bekend moeten zijn tijdens het werken met Matlab:

Q1. Verschil tussen M-bestand en MEX-bestanden.

Antwoord:
M-bestand: het is een gewone ASCII-tekst die tijdens de uitvoering wordt geïnterpreteerd. Dit zijn eigenlijk subprogramma's die zijn opgeslagen in een tekstbestand met de extensie .m en daarom bekend staan ​​als M-bestanden. Bij de ontwikkeling van MATLAB wordt het grootste deel van het scenario MATLAB gebruikt.

MEX-bestand : dit zijn C- en C ++ -bestanden die op het moment van uitvoering direct aan MATLAB zijn gekoppeld. MEX-bestanden kunnen de MATLAB-toepassing laten crashen, dus dat moet voorzichtig worden behandeld.

Q2. Interpolatie en extrapolatie uitleggen in MATLAB samen met hun types?

Antwoord:
Interpolatie is een woord dat wordt gebruikt voor het verwijderen van de functiewaarden tussen het gegevenspunt in een array. Terwijl Extrapolatie een woord is dat verwijst naar het vinden van waarden voorbij het eindpunt van de array. Interpolatie en extrapolatie zijn twee soorten:

een. Lineaire interpolatie en extrapolatie
b. Kwadratische interpolatie en extrapolatie

Q3. Wat is Xmath-Matlab? Noem de Xmath-functies?

Antwoord:
X-math is een interactieve script- en grafische omgeving voor Xwindow-werkstations. Kenmerken van X-wiskunde staan ​​hieronder:

  • Hulpprogramma's voor foutopsporing met GUI-functies
  • Kleurenafbeeldingen kunnen puntig en klikbaar zijn
  • Bibliotheken die compatibel zijn met C en LNX C taal
  • Scripttaal met OOP-functies

Q4. Hoe het MATLAB-pad te wijzigen / wijzigen?

Antwoord:
Men kan gebruiken: gebruik de PathTool GUI om het MATLAB-pad te wijzigen. Voeg padmappen toe vanaf de opdrachtregel en voeg vervolgens het pad torc toe om het huidige pad terug te schrijven naar 'pathdef.m.' Als iemand geen toestemming heeft om te schrijven voor 'pathdef.m', kunnen paden in een ander bestand worden geschreven, u kunt dit uitvoeren vanaf uw 'startup.m'.

Q5. Hoe polynomen kunnen in MatLab worden weergegeven?

Antwoord:
In MATLAB wordt een polynoom aangeduid met een vector. Men moet de coëfficiënt van de polynoom in afnemende volgorde in de vector invoeren en daarom kan polynoom worden gecreëerd.

Aanbevolen artikelen

Dit is een gids voor Is Matlab Free geweest. Hier hebben we het basisconcept van Matlab-vrij, functies en technische vragen van Matlab besproken. U kunt ook de volgende artikelen bekijken voor meer informatie:

  1. Carrière in MATLAB
  2. Matlab vs Octave
  3. Vragen tijdens solliciteren bij MATLAB
  4. Vragen tijdens solliciteren bij MATLAB

Categorie: